教えて!しごとの先生
教えて!しごとの先生
  • 解決済み

Excel関数についての質問です。

Excel関数についての質問です。友人に勤怠管理の原本を頂いたのですが、うちの会社と就業時間が違うらしく、実働8時間休憩1時間と打つと残業30分と表記されてしまいます。 関数は以下の通りなのですが、どこを修正すれば残業が発生しないようになるのでしょうか? =IF(E9>17/24,E9-17/24,0) E9は終業時刻。 始業時刻と休憩時刻にはExcel関数なし。 労働時間 =E9-C9-G9-K9-M9 残業時間 =IF(E9>17/24,E9-17/24,0) 早出時間 =IF(C9="",0,IF(C9<8/24,8/24-C9,0)) 早退時間 =IF(E9="",0,IF(E9<17/24,17/24-E9,0)) C9は8:30 G9は1:00 K9は0 M9は0 となっています。 どこをどのように変更したら不具合がなくなるのか分かる方いましたら教えてください。

続きを読む

52閲覧

回答(1件)

  • ベストアンサー

    =IF(E9>17/24,E9-17/24,0) これは17時からE9の時刻までの時間ですね。読みやすく書くと =max(0, E9-"17:00") です。 もしもあなたの会社が8時半始業17時半終業であるなら、上記の式の"17:00"を"17:30"に直しましょう。17/24は17.5/24になります。

< 質問に関する求人 >

残業(東京都)

この条件の求人をもっと見る

< 平日勤務で週末はリフレッシュしたい人におすすめ >

正社員×土日祝休み(東京都)

求人の検索結果を見る

もっと見る

この質問と関連する質問

    < いつもと違うしごとも見てみませんか? >

    覆面調査に関する求人(東京都)

    この条件の求人をもっと見る

    Q&A閲覧数ランキング

    カテゴリ: 労働条件、給与、残業

    転職エージェント求人数ランキング

    • 1

      続きを見る

    • 2

      続きを見る

    • 3

      続きを見る

    あわせて読みたい
    スタンバイプラスロゴ

    他の質問を探す

    答えが見つからない場合は、質問してみよう!

    Yahoo!知恵袋で質問をする

    ※Yahoo! JAPAN IDが必要です

    スタンバイ アプリでカンタン あなたにあった仕事見つかる